Objective Investigating people’s occupational quality of life (QOL) of an enameled wire manufacturing enterprise by using SF-36 Concise Scale, and to evaluate the effects of low concentration benzene series and cyclohexane on QOL of workers in the workplace. Methods The occupational hazards of lacquer-coated postion, wire drawing postion and office postion in an enamelled wire production enterprise were investigated. The SF-36 scale was used to investigate the occupational hazards of lacquer-coated and wire drawing workers. The norms of Hangzhou urban residents and Sichuan urban and rural residents were selected as the external control. The non-benzene series and cyclohexane contacted wire drawing workers were selected as a comparison. Results Occupational hazards in lacquer-coated postion belonged to low concentration contact. The scores of workers’ physical functioning, general health, vitality, mental health, role-physical, bodily pain, social functioning and role-emotional in SF-36 were 86.9±14.0), 77.9±34.5, 64.9±16.0, 66.8 ±13.2, 77.9 ±34.5, 79.5 ±12.1, 81.0±15.8 and 80.5±31.5. The scores of physical functioning, general health, vitality and mental health of lacquer-coated postion were high, while the scores of role-physical, bodily pain, social functioning and role-emotional were lower than those of Hangzhou urban residents (P< 0.05). Except for the scores of role-emotional, the scores of other dimensions were lower than those of urban and rural residents in Sichuan province.(P<0.05). The scores of physical functioning, bodily pain and general health of workers in lacquer-coated position were lower than those of workers in wire drawing position (P<0.05). Conclusion Low concentration benzene series and cyclohexane affect the quality of life of occupational population.
